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is (PFIC)

Introduction

Progressive familial intrahepatic cholestasis (PFIC) is a group of rare genetic disorders that affect the liver’s ability to produce and secrete bile, which is a substance that helps with the digestion of fats. PFIC is usually diagnosed in infancy or early childhood, although some forms of the disease can develop later in life.

PFIC is caused by mutations in genes that are involved in the production and transport of bile. There are three types of PFIC, each caused by mutations in a different gene

  • PFIC type 1 (also known as Byler disease)
  • PFIC type 2
  • PFIC type 3

In each case, the mutation affects the liver’s ability to produce and/or transport bile, leading to the accumulation of toxic substances in the liver and bloodstream.

Causes

There are three main types of PFIC, each caused by mutations in a different gene. Thus the main cause of PFIC is genetic mutation of genes that cause problems in the transportation of fats, bile, and secretion of phospholipids.

Symptoms

Symptoms of PFIC can include

  • Jaundice (skin and eyes become yellow)
  • Itching
  • Enlarged liver
  • Enlarged Spleen
  • Children with PFIC may also experience poor growth and development and may be at increased risk for infections and liver damage.

INTRODUCTION- WHAT IS PFIC?

PFIC or progressive familial intrahepatic cholestasis is a disorder that eventually results in progressive liver disease. This most commonly leads to liver failure. Liver cells in this condition are unable to secrete digestive fluid called bile. This is a rare inherited condition which causes buildup of bile in liver cells which leads to jaundice, severe itching and malabsorption which worsens over time.

Progressive Familial Intrahepatic Cholestasis

CAUSES

PFIC or progressive familial intrahepatic cholestasis is an inherited disorder that occurs due to gene mutations. This condition occurs when an individual inherits a mutated gene from the parents. Most commonly affected genes in PFIC are ABCB11 or ABCB4.

SYMPTOMS

Most common symptoms for PIFC include

  • Severe itching
  • Poor weight gain
  • Poor growth
  • Jaundice
  • Bleeding
  • Poor bone growth and strength
  • Enlargement of liver
  • Malabsorption of fat soluble vitamins (Vitamin A,D,E,K)
  • Liver cirrhosis
